ABU DHABI — UAE President Sheikh Mohammad bin Zayed Al-Nahyan issued on Wednesday a decree appointing Sheikh Mansour bin Zayed Al-Nahyan as the Vice-President of the UAE alongside with Prime Minister and Ruler of Dubai Sheikh Mohammad bin Rashid Al-Maktoum.

Sheikh Masnour bin Zayed is also Deputy Prime Minister and Minister of the Presidential Court.

The decree was issued with the approval of the UAE Federal Supreme Council, the UAE official news agency (WAM) reported.

Also, Sheikh Mohamed bin Zayed in his capacity as Ruler of Abu Dhabi has issued Emiri decree appointing Sheikh Khaled bin Mohamed bin Zayed Al Nahyan as the Crown Prince of Abu Dhabi.



He also issued an Emiri decrees appointing Sheikh Hazza bin Zayed Al Nahyan and Sheikh Tahnoun bin Zayed Al Nahyan as Deputy Rulers of Abu Dhabi, WAM reported. — Agencies
